Output 8e3318324bd33b4f2d23a41539445d4b97a878138e4ed494fdc4df42c775e531:5

value
431875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f307e439a134507da1b98f05af18464df60682e OP_EQUAL
address
37T8azn9ihPVqSRusnXW8ekG144VRV9PAx
transaction
8e3318324bd33b4f2d23a41539445d4b97a878138e4ed494fdc4df42c775e531
spent
true